Defenses in a Boat Accident Lawsuit

In California defendants have the option of raising various defenses to an accident lawsuit. One of them is comparative fault. Comparative fault is a defense used by defendants in personal injuries lawsuits to claim that the plaintiff was partially responsible for the accident. This defense is not applicable in all circumstances however, in some cases it can reduce the financial award the plaintiff may receive.

The inability to seek medical attention is a different defense to the lawsuit for a boating accident. If a person fails to seek medical attention as soon as they are aware of an accident on the boat accident lawyer near me, serious injuries might not surface for a long time. For instance the signs of traumatic brain injury (TBI) or secondary drowning may not become obvious until days or weeks later. In either case, inability to seek medical attention can lead to the defendant being able to argue that the plaintiff was partly responsible for the accident.

Timeline for a lawsuit involving a boat accident lawsuit

You must be aware of the deadline to file an action to seek compensation for any injuries suffered in a boating accident. You could lose your right to full compensation if don't submit your claim by the deadline. In Biloxi, an attorney can assist you in filing your lawsuit before the deadline is over.

In the majority of instances, you'll need to file a personal injuries lawsuit within two years of the incident. Once the lawsuit is filed then you'll have to go through a procedure called discovery. This process will help you gather evidence to support your case. Because boating cases are typically highly fact-intensive, the process can take anywhere from one to three years.
